
Women's Tennis Handled by The Rock

Hilton Head, S.C. - Playing one more match against Slippery Rock that was rescheduled from fall competition, Millersville's women's tennis team was blanked for the third day in a row, falling 9-0 to The Rock.
Melissa Plowman was defeated in two sets, Kelsey Waite was forced to retire due to injury and Elizabeth Wagner was topped in singles play. Following Wagner's loss, Tori Davis, Jess Taleff and Maggie Karr combined to win just one game courtesy of Taleff. In doubles play, only the combination of Wagner and Davis won more than two points, falling to The Rock's No. 2 pairing 8-4.
The Marauders now have a break until a Mar. 26 match against Cheyney. Start time for that tilt is slated for 2 p.m.
